Ep.164 - Is There a Right Way to End Things?

There are tons of ways to break up with someone that are wrong. Leaving a relationship without saying a word comes to mind. But are there any right ways to end a relationship?  In this episode Polyam Gal Seeks (@Polygalseeks on Twitter) and Demetrius (@DemetriusSays on Twitter) talk about the right ways to end a relationship. Is ghosting ever okay? (Especially during the pandemic). What sort of break up should in a phone call? Who gets to keep the dog? All those question, plus a surprise at the end of the episode if you listen all the way through.
